How they compare
Bahrain currently reports 98.1% against 93.7% in UNICEF: Association of South East Asian Nations (asean), a difference of 4.4%.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 48 shared years of data; in 1971 it was Bahrain ahead.
Bahrain ranks 86th and UNICEF: Association of South East Asian Nations (asean) ranks 87th of 206 countries.
Bahrain has averaged higher in every one of the 6 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Bahrain | UNICEF: Association of South East Asian Nations (asean) |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970s | 76.5% | 67.6% | 8.9% | Bahrain |
| 1980s | 88.8% | 80.1% | 8.7% | Bahrain |
| 1990s | 90.0% | 80.8% | 9.3% | Bahrain |
| 2000s | 87.6% | 83.3% | 4.3% | Bahrain |
| 2010s | 100.1% | 92.8% | 7.3% | Bahrain |
| 2020s | 98.8% | 93.4% | 5.3% | Bahrain |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
